I chose to deal with the science of cryptography. Cryptography began in mathematics. Codes were developed, even from Caesar's time, based on number theory and mathematical principles. I decided to use those principles and designed a work that is encoded.

Cryptography, the art of writing and solving codes, has a long and rich history dating back to ancient civilizations. The quote acknowledges that cryptography began in mathematics, highlighting the close relationship between the two fields. Indeed, the use of codes and ciphers in communication and military strategy can be traced back to civilizations such as ancient Egypt, Greece, and Rome.

One of the earliest known examples of cryptography is attributed to Julius Caesar, who used a simple substitution cipher to protect his military communications. Furthermore, the quote mentions the creation of an encoded work by James Sanborn, a sculptor. This likely refers to Sanborn's famous sculpture "Kryptos," which is located at the CIA headquarters in Langley, Virginia. "Kryptos" is a large, outdoor sculpture featuring encrypted messages that have puzzled enthusiasts and cryptanalysts since its installation in 1990. Sanborn used various cryptographic techniques and codes to conceal messages within the sculpture, adding an intriguing layer of mystery and challenge for those attempting to decipher its meaning.
